The mission of the Business Process Knowledge Center (BPKC) is to provide technical and business process expertise to the global Security & Controls process. The BPKC is responsible for providing business process and SAP training, consulting, high-level problem resolution, process improvements, innovation, project implementations, and tool and process governance in an effort to leverage the use of SAP and related global tools to make the Security & Controls business processes more innovative, productive, and control-minded. 

While this position will perform no IT technical configuration or SAP programming work, configuration knowledge and SAP implementation experience is strongly desirable. The position responsibilities focus on the usability of SAP and connected systems by our GBS Centers, Corporate functions, affiliates, and supply chain personnel. 

Job Description

This role will focus on one of the Role Design, Controls, or Provisioning sub-processes within SAP Security, but proficiency will be developed across all sub-processes over time.

High-Level Responsibilities: 

Project Implementation 

  • Participate in cross-functional projects or large projects within Security & Controls
  • Lead small and medium projects within Security & Controls, utilizing project management techniques as appropriate 
  • Support design and development of business process and technical solutions to the global SAP environment in partnership with information technology and business users
  • Participate in requirements gathering, design, testing, documentation, and training activities for projects impacting Security & Controls
  • Provide Role Design, Controls, & Provisioning support to Finance, Supply Chain, and IT 

Business Partnering and Innovation 

  • Build relationships with business partners and end-users to grow business process knowledge 
  • Network with external parties to gain knowledge of latest business and technical trends, issues, and opportunities
  • Leverage Finance and Supply Chain business and technical experience to propose innovations that improve productivity and controls 

Process and Tool Governance 

  • Work with process owners, controllers, Corporate groups, Global Business Solutions (GBS) Center management, Sites, and auditors to ensure the system is compliant to all external requirements and internal productivity targets 
  • Provides consulting and guidance on the usage of SAP Process Controls as a global financial controls repository and continuous control monitoring tool
  • Prioritize system changes for break/fixes and enhancements in cooperation with IT
  • Identify opportunities to maximize technology usage and benefits
  • Utilize data, analytics, and process mining tools and techniques to gain actionable business insights 
  • Conduct global reviews of security provisioning design and metadata
  • Monitor Segregation of Duty risk mitigation processes and be responsive to audit requests and issues

Consulting and Problem Resolution 

  • Provide initial consulting and problem resolution to security steward community and end-users
  • Resolve business and technical issues impacting global and local processes 
  • Identify and act on incremental innovation opportunities based on consulting requests received 

Training Materials and Delivery 

  • Provide Security & Controls business process and SAP training and formal knowledge transfer around key integration points and cross-functional implications of processes
  • Share key learning points and system changes to the global Security & Controls community to increase business process knowledge and SAP proficiency
  • Ensure training materials and process flows are up-to-date based on latest system and business process changes
